    I was referred to Dr. Mahmood for wisdom teeth surgery and was pleased with the prompt appointment…read morescheduling. From my initial visit to the Parkway, I received excellent care. The staff provided educational videos about the procedure and conducted an exam to plan the best approach. Dr. Mahmood kindly explained each step of the process to ensure I understood everything. I chose to proceed with local anesthesia and opted out of the Exparel injection at the end of the surgery. I scheduled my surgery for two weeks later and received thorough instructions beforehand. On the day of the procedure, it lasted about 30 minutes; one wisdom tooth was more complex and took a bit longer. The recovery was smooth, with no significant pain or swelling, thanks to careful adherence to the medication schedule. Five days post-surgery, I noticed only a small hematoma in a facial area. I am very grateful to Dr. Mahmood, the assistants, and the entire staff for their excellent care and support throughout this process.

    I got my wisdom teeth removed here in June 2020 mid COVID pandemic and had an amazing experience!…read moreThey were very quick in scheduling the extraction since I presented when my teeth were becoming impacted. The office is very COVID safe: not allowing guests in waiting rooms, monitoring temperatures, staff wearing face shields. For the procedure, I chose to go under and it was a very quick procedure (less than an hour). I only had to clamp down on the gauze for 1 hour afterwards and the bleeding disappeared. I didn't have any pain afterwards and didnt need any pain medication! I was back to eating solid food within 5 days. The office provides you with a specific syringe that you can spray into the holes left behind by the teeth to clean out any food debris stuck in the holes which was very helpful! The staff also call on you to check up and are very responsive to any questions. Dr. Mahmood is also very personable. Honestly, the most seamless experience ever, I couldn't rate any higher.
